What well-known Christmas carol became the first song ever broadcast from space in 1965?
Jingle Bells
Who played George Bailey in the Christmas classic “It’s a Wonderful Life?”
Jimmy Stewart
In the song “Frosty the Snowman,” what made Frosty come to life?
An old silk hat
One of Santa’s reindeer shares a name with a famous symbol of Valentine’s Day. Which reindeer is that?
Cupid
In 1981, Bob and Doug McKenzie released their own version of a classic Christmas song. Which song is that?
The Twelve Days of Christmas
What Christmas decoration was originally made from strands of silver?
Tinsel
What Bing Crosby song is the best-selling single ever?
White Christmas
What Christmas-themed ballet premiered in Saint Petersburg, Russia in 1892?
The Nutcracker
How many reindeer are featured in the poem “Twas the Night Before Christmas?”
Eight (no Rudolph!)
Per a recent holiday fad, what “spy” hides around the house, reporting back to Santa on who has been naughty and nice?
The Elf on the Shelf
What animated 2004 film is about a train that carries kids to the North Pole on Christmas Eve?
The Polar Express
In the song “Grandma Got Run Over by a Reindeer,” what “incriminating” evidence was found on Grandma’s back?
Claw marks
In the early 1800s, the first gingerbread houses were reportedly inspired by what famous fairy tale?
Hansel & Gretel
